Exploring Joensuu: A 7-Day Itinerary

Saturday, September 9: Arrival and City Exploration

Start your trip in Joensuu by immersing yourself in the charming atmosphere of the city. In the morning, take a leisurely stroll around the Joensuu Market Square, where you can find fresh local produce, handicrafts, and delicious Finnish treats. In the afternoon, visit the Carelicum Museum to learn about the Karelian culture and history of the region. As the evening sets in, head to the Joensuu City Park for a relaxing walk amidst beautiful nature.

  • Joensuu Market Square: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Carelicum Museum: Entrance fee: 8€, 2-3 hours
  • Joensuu City Park: Free, 1-2 hours
Sunday, September 10: Outdoor Adventure in Koli National Park

Embark on an exciting day trip to Koli National Park, known for its breathtaking landscapes and hiking opportunities. In the morning, hike to the top of Ukko-Koli Hill for panoramic views of Lake Pielinen and its surrounding forests. After a picnic lunch, explore the Paha-Koli Hill and enjoy the serene atmosphere of the Pielinen Museum. End the day with a relaxing boat ride on Lake Pielinen.

  • Hiking in Koli National Park: Free, 4-6 hours
  • Pielinen Museum: Entrance fee: 7€, 1-2 hours
  • Boat ride on Lake Pielinen: 15€, 1-2 hours
Monday, September 11: Cultural Immersion in Joensuu

Immerse yourself in the local culture and history of Joensuu. Start your day at the Joensuu Art Museum, where you can admire a diverse range of artworks by Finnish and international artists. In the afternoon, explore the Botania - Joensuu Botanic Garden, famous for its beautiful gardens and exotic plants. Wrap up the day by attending a performance at the Joensuu City Theatre.

  • Joensuu Art Museum: Entrance fee: 7€, 1-2 hours
  • Botania - Joensuu Botanic Garden: Entrance fee: 6€, 1-2 hours
  • Joensuu City Theatre: Ticket prices vary, 2-3 hours
Tuesday, September 12: Day Trip to Patvinsuo National Park

Embark on a nature-filled adventure to Patvinsuo National Park. In the morning, explore the park's extensive network of hiking trails, leading you through pristine forests, marshlands, and scenic lakes. After a picnic lunch, visit the Patvinsuo Visitor Center to learn about the unique flora and fauna of the area. Take a boat ride on Lake Kirkkojärvi to fully appreciate the park's captivating beauty.

  • Hiking in Patvinsuo National Park: Free, 4-6 hours
  • Patvinsuo Visitor Center: Entrance fee: 5€, 1-2 hours
  • Boat ride on Lake Kirkkojärvi: 20€, 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Joensuu, don't miss out on visiting the charming island of Utra. Accessible by a bridge, Utra offers serene nature trails, sandy beaches, and opportunities for swimming and camping. Another hidden gem is Puntala-Rautalahti Nature Reserve, known for its diverse birdlife and beautiful scenery. Locals love to spend time here, enjoying peaceful walks and birdwatching.
